SkySNATCH are constructed from ZP. HISTORY The Snatch project began after a conversation between Squirrel Co-designer, Will Kitto, and CRW expert, Jim Rasmussen. Although the toroidal design concept has been used extensively in parachutes for over 40 years (it is also known as an annular or pulled-down-apex (PDA) design), it has never before been put into production for skydive pilot chutes due to the complexity of the design.

Installation D-BAG Feed the end of the bridle through the grommet* on your d-bag until the block is flush against the grommet and the two loops of webbing are sticking through to the inside. Secure these two loops with the steel mallion that is provided. *NOTE: The SkySNATCH is designed to work in conjunction with #4 or #5 size grommets ONLY.
